About Bad Segeberg, Schleswig Holstein's Climate & Weather History

Bad Segeberg, in Schleswig-Holstein, Germany, is home to roughly 16,100 people in the Central European time zone at 53.9°N latitude.

In 2025, Bad Segeberg recorded an average annual temperature of 50°F. The hottest temperatures reached 89°F in July; the coolest were 16°F in February. Total precipitation for the year was 29 inches, with the wettest month being July. Snowfall for the year totaled approximately 2 inches.
